Technical Field

The invention relates to the technical field of construction equipment, in particular to a fan safety helmet with a spring buffer device.

Background

The demand for building tools is higher and higher due to the continuous rising of the house price, and the most common tools of safety helmets in the building site are protective articles for protecting the head of a building worker from being injured by impact objects, and the safety helmets in the general market consist of a helmet shell, a helmet liner, a lower cheek band and a rear hoop and can play a role in protecting the head.

Disclosure of Invention

The invention aims to provide a fan safety helmet with a spring buffer device, and aims to solve the problems that the safety helmet provided by the background technology is simple in structure, small in functionality and not very strong in safety.

In order to achieve the purpose, the invention provides the following technical scheme: a fan safety helmet with a spring buffer device comprises a safety helmet, an electric fan, a fan bayonet, a water absorption sponge, a lithium battery and a fan host, wherein the electric fan is positioned in the center of a brim, fan blades are arranged on the periphery of the electric fan, a brim is arranged below the safety helmet, the electric fan is positioned in the center of the brim, the fan blades are arranged on the periphery of the electric fan, the fan bayonet is positioned below the brim, a fixing band is arranged below the safety helmet, a clamping groove is arranged at the bottom of the fixing band, a clamping block is arranged at the bottom of the fixing band, the water absorption sponge is positioned above the brim, an interlayer is arranged on the inner side of the safety helmet, the buffer spring is arranged on the inner side of the interlayer, the fan host is arranged below the electric fan, a motor is arranged on the inner side of the fan host, the lithium battery is, and a telescopic ring is arranged above the adjusting rod, and a fan base is arranged below the telescopic ring.

Preferably, the two fixing bands are arranged symmetrically with respect to the safety helmet, and the safety helmet and the fixing bands are fixedly connected.

Preferably, the clamping groove and the clamping block are of a clamping structure, and the peripheral dimension of the clamping groove is the same as that of the clamping block.

Preferably, the buffer springs are distributed in the interlayer at equal angles, and the periphery of the buffer springs is made of rubber.

Preferably, the lower end of the main fan body of the wind fan is of a folding structure with the fan base through the adjusting rod, and the adjusting rod is in sliding connection with the telescopic ring.

Preferably, the external dimension of the fan base is matched with the external dimension of the fan bayonet, and the fan base and the fan bayonet form a clamping relation.

Compared with the prior art, the invention has the beneficial effects that: this spring buffer's fan safety helmet:

1. the electric fan can be provided with a small electric fan, so that workers can relieve summer heat and feel cool when working in hot summer, the position of the brim of the safety helmet is provided with a fan bayonet, the electric fan can be stably clamped into the bayonet, the electric fan is provided with an adjusting rod, the position of the electric fan can be adjusted, the electric fan can be stretched through a telescopic ring, and the action of the fan is larger;

2. the safety interlayer is added, the buffer spring is arranged in the interlayer, the shell of the buffer spring is made of rubber, the buffer force is increased, when a heavy object is smashed, the gravity can be reduced, the head of a worker is protected to the maximum extent, and the safety is improved;

3. the cap brim is internally provided with a circle of water-absorbing sponge, so that the cap brim has a good sweat-absorbing effect in hot seasons.

Referring to fig. 1-5, the present invention provides a technical solution: a fan safety helmet of a spring buffer device comprises a safety helmet 1, a brim 2, an electric fan 3, fan blades 4, a fan bayonet 5, a fixing band 6, a clamping groove 7, a clamping block 8, a water absorption sponge 9, a buffer spring 10, an interlayer 11, a motor 12, a lithium battery 13, a fan host 14, an adjusting rod 15, a telescopic ring 16 and a fan base 17, wherein the brim 2 is arranged below the safety helmet 1, the electric fan 3 is positioned at the center of the brim 2, the fan blades 4 are arranged on the periphery of the electric fan 3, the fan bayonet 5 is positioned below the brim 2, the fan bayonet 5 is positioned below the safety helmet 1, the inner size of the fan base 17 is matched with the outer size of the fan bayonet 5 to form a clamping relation, the fan blades 4 are convenient to disassemble and simple to install and fix, the clamping groove 7 and the clamping block 8 are in a clamping structure, the peripheral size of the clamping groove 7 is the same as the peripheral size of the clamping block 8, the safety helmet 1 is fixed at the head, the fixing band 6 is arranged below the safety helmet 1, the clamping groove 7 is arranged at the bottom of the fixing band 6, the clamping block 8 is arranged at the bottom of the fixing band 6, the two fixing bands 6 are arranged and are symmetrical about the safety helmet 1, the fixing band 6 is fixed by the clamping block 7 and the clamping groove 8, the safety helmet 1 and the fixing band 6 are fixedly connected, the safety helmet 1 is prevented from falling off, the water absorption sponge 9 is positioned above the brim 2, the interlayer 11 is arranged on the inner side of the safety helmet 1, the buffer springs 10 are arranged on the inner side of the interlayer 11, the buffer springs 10 are distributed in the interlayer 11 at equal angles, the periphery of the buffer springs 10 is made of rubber materials, the buffer force is increased, when a heavy object is knocked off, the gravity can be reduced, the head of a worker is protected to the maximum, the safety is improved, the fan main machine 14 is arranged below the, the lithium battery 13 is arranged below the motor 12, the adjusting rod 15 is arranged below the electric fan 3, the telescopic ring 16 is arranged above the adjusting rod 15, the fan base 17 is arranged below the telescopic ring 16, the lower end of the fan main machine 14 is of a folding structure with the fan base 17 through the adjusting rod 15, the adjusting rod 15 is in sliding connection with the telescopic ring 16, the small electric fan 3 is arranged, workers can relieve summer heat when working in hot summer and feel cool, the fan bayonet 5 is arranged at the position of the brim 2 of the safety helmet 1 and can be clamped into the bayonet stably, the electric fan 1 is provided with the adjusting rod 15, the position can be adjusted, the telescopic ring 16 can be used for telescopic operation, and the fan is higher in functionality.

The working principle is as follows: when the fan safety helmet using the spring buffer device is used, firstly, the position of the helmet brim 2 is provided with the fan bayonet 5, the fan bayonet 5 can be used for fixing the electric fan 3, the electric fan 3 is connected with the fan bayonet 5 through the fan base 17, the angle of the fan main machine 14 can be adjusted through the adjusting rod 15, the fan main machine 14 can be telescopically adjusted through the telescopic ring 16, the electric fan 3 is driven by the motor 12, the internal device is provided with the lithium battery 13 which can be used for storing electricity for the electric fan 3, the electric fan can be used without being plugged in during the use process, the electric fan can be used after being charged when the electricity is not used, the inner side of the safety helmet 1 is provided with the interlayer 11, the inner side of the interlayer 11 is provided with the buffer spring 10, the shell of the buffer spring 10 is made of rubber, when being hit by a heavy object, the gravity can be reduced, the gravity is, the water-absorbing sponge 9 can absorb water and sweat, so that the comfort of the safety helmet 1 is greatly improved, and the content which is not described in detail in the description belongs to the prior art which is known by the professional in the field, and the working principle of the fan safety helmet with the spring buffer device is the same.
